Resilience isn’t just about bouncing back — it’s about becoming.
It’s the quiet strength you build when life doesn’t go as planned, the grace you find in the middle of the storm, and the wisdom you gain from walking through it instead of around it.
All month, we’ve explored what it means to rise — to take that bold first step even when fear whispers “not yet,” to dig deep with grit when the road gets long, and to hold fast with tenacity when purpose asks you to stay the course.
But resilience — she’s the transformation that happens through it all.
She’s the voice that says, “I’ve changed because of this, not in spite of it.”
Being resilient doesn’t mean pretending everything is fine. It means allowing yourself to feel, to stumble, to rest — and still choosing to rise again.
“Fall seven times, stand up eight.” — Japanese Proverb
Resilience is that quiet decision to rise one more time — but also to rise differently. Stronger. Wiser. Softer in some ways, fiercer in others.
So when the next challenge comes — and it will — remember this:
You don’t have to “bounce back.”
You’re allowed to evolve forward.
💭 Reflection Prompt:
Where in your life have you grown stronger not from the comeback, but from the becoming?
